A woman has been rescued by firefighters from a canal in a Leeds suburb in the early hours of Wednesday.
Crews from three stations around the city were called to Viaduct Road in the Burley area after being alerted by a call from a mobile phone.
The woman was pulled out of the Leeds-Liverpool canal and taken to Leeds General Infirmary.
A West Yorkshire Fire Service spokesman said her condition was not believed to be life-threatening.
